Overview
The ELGA CENTRA Central Laboratory Pure Water System is an engineered, modular, and scalable ultra-pure water generation and distribution platform designed for research, clinical, and pharmaceutical laboratories requiring consistent, on-demand Type I water across single labs, entire floors, or multi-story facilities. Based on a closed-loop recirculating architecture, CENTRA integrates reverse osmosis (RO), dual-wavelength UV photo-oxidation (185 nm + 254 nm), electrodeionization (EDI) or mixed-bed ion exchange, 0.2 µm final filtration, and composite air-breathing tank venting to deliver water meeting ASTM D1193-20, ISO 3696:1987, and CLSI EP23-A standards. Its design eliminates point-of-use variability by centralizing purification, storage (350 L PE tank with certified 1 µm surface roughness), and controlled distribution—ensuring stable resistivity ≥18.2 MΩ·cm, TOC ≤20 ppb, endotoxin <0.002 EU/mL, and microbial load <1 CFU/100 mL throughout the loop. Unlike traditional centralized systems, CENTRA decouples capacity from infrastructure scale: flow rates range from 60 L/h (CENTRA-R 60) to 5,000 L/h (CENTRA-500), with high-flow variants (HFV) supporting peak demands up to 38 L/min via variable-speed circulation pumps.
Key Features
- Modular architecture enabling system expansion—from standalone lab units (e.g., CENTRA-R 60 with 50 L tank) to building-wide networks (CENTRA-RDS with 350 L tank and ring-loop distribution)
- Integrated 185 nm UV lamp for continuous TOC reduction and photolytic bacterial inactivation, complemented by 254 nm germicidal irradiation
- Composite hydrophobic/hydrophilic breathing filter on storage tank removes airborne CO2, particulates, and microorganisms—preventing resistivity drift and organic ingress
- Automated, validated thermal or chemical loop sanitization protocols compliant with EU GMP Annex 1 and USP environmental control requirements
- Real-time monitoring of critical parameters: resistivity, temperature, TOC (optional), pressure, flow rate, tank level, and UV intensity—with configurable alarm thresholds
- PE-lined, zero-dead-leg 350 L storage tank with radial spray-ball inlet, certified smoothness (Ra ≤1 µm), and traceable material documentation per ISO 10993 biocompatibility guidelines
- BMS-ready interface (Modbus RTU over RS-485) and optional remote HMI terminal (up to 100 m cable length) for integration into facility-wide monitoring systems

FAQ
Can CENTRA be configured to supply multiple water grades simultaneously?
Yes—modular purification modules (e.g., optional post-loop deionization cartridges or TOC-specific polishing units) allow simultaneous delivery of Type I, II, and III water from a single CENTRA-RDS platform, each with independent quality monitoring.
What validation support does ELGA provide for GMP installations?
ELGA supplies IQ/OQ documentation templates, factory acceptance test (FAT) reports, and on-site operational qualification (OQ) support—including protocol development, execution, and final report generation per ASTM E2500 and Annex 15 guidelines.
How does CENTRA manage biofilm risk in long distribution loops?
Through continuous recirculation at ≥1.5 m/s velocity, periodic automated thermal sanitization (80–85 °C for ≥30 min), and redundant 185 nm UV irradiation upstream of the final 0.2 µm filter—validated per PDA Technical Report No. 29.
